如何解决GitHub上的图片打不开问题

在使用GitHub进行项目开发和资源管理的过程中,许多用户会遇到一个常见的问题——GitHub上的图片打不开。这种情况不仅影响了项目的可视化效果,也可能影响到团队协作和代码审查的效率。那么,我们应该如何解决这个问题呢?以下是一些可能的原因及其解决方案。

目录

可能的原因

在GitHub上查看图片时,无法打开的原因可能有很多。以下是一些常见的原因:

  • 网络问题:网络不稳定可能导致图片无法加载。
  • 图片链接错误:图片的路径或URL错误会导致无法找到相应的资源。
  • 权限问题:如果图片存放在私有仓库,访问权限不足会导致图片无法显示。
  • 浏览器问题:某些浏览器可能不支持特定的图片格式或存在缓存问题。

解决方案

针对以上问题,我们可以尝试以下解决方案:

使用HTTPS而非HTTP

在GitHub中,使用HTTPS链接可以提高资源加载的安全性和稳定性。许多浏览器会对不安全的HTTP请求进行阻止。因此,确保使用以下格式的链接:

markdown alt text

检查图片路径

确认图片的路径是否正确至关重要。检查以下几点:

  • 确保图片文件已被上传到GitHub仓库中。
  • 路径的拼写是否正确,包括大小写。
  • 使用相对路径还是绝对路径是否符合项目结构。

清除缓存

如果在某些情况下图片仍然无法显示,尝试清除浏览器的缓存。

  • 打开浏览器设置,找到清除缓存的选项。
  • 选择清除所有历史记录和缓存文件。

使用GitHub API

对于一些高级用户,可以考虑使用GitHub的API来获取图片资源。这种方法相对复杂,但对于解决权限问题非常有效。

  • 访问GitHub API并获取对应图片的URL。
  • 使用curl命令或其他工具下载资源。

FAQ

1. GitHub上的图片无法加载怎么办?

  • 首先检查网络连接是否正常。然后确认图片的URL路径是否正确,以及浏览器的设置。

2. 为什么我在GitHub上看到的是白色框框?

  • 这通常是因为图片链接错误或图片文件格式不被支持。请检查图片的存储位置和格式。

3. 如何确认我的图片在GitHub上已经上传?

  • 可以在GitHub的文件管理界面中查看,确认文件是否显示在相应目录下。

4. GitHub图片权限设置如何操作?

  • 访问仓库的“Settings”页面,找到“Manage access”部分,设置合适的访问权限。

5. 如何避免在未来遇到同样的问题?

  • 规范命名图片文件,使用相对路径并定期检查项目中的所有链接,确保其正确性和可访问性。

结论

总的来说,在使用GitHub的过程中,图片打不开的情况虽然常见,但大多数情况下可以通过检查链接、使用HTTPS、清除缓存和确保正确的权限设置来解决。希望本篇文章能够帮助你有效地管理和使用GitHub上的资源。如果你还有其他问题,欢迎在评论区提问。

正文完